What will you be doing?
We are seeking a Land & Utilities Surveyor to join our Survey team. You'll be working within our Aviation, Defence and Adjacent Markets sectors covering projects around the Southeast and Midlands. With the s urvey team, you'll provide technical services to a range of construction related disciplines. Including invaluable support to our divisional teams and departments within design and construction phases of projects.
You'll be based around the Southern half of the country. This role is suitable for existing Surveyors or Engineers, or highly motivated Assistant Surveyors looking to progress their career to the next level.
What you’ll bring
- Do you have the ability to direct a team undertaking utility and or land surveys?
- Do you have excellent safety, standards?
- Excellent ability to communicate with all departments of the internal survey and other project teams
- Do you have the ability and willingness to work flexibly, including shifts and away from base location?
- Experienced in land and utility surveying
- Basic site setting out skills
- Basic knowledge of AutoCAD
- Excellent attention to detail.
- Ability to interpret technical information and drawings
- Compiling survey reports
- Desire for self-development and continuous self-improvement.
- Full UK driving license
Desirable:
- Experience of using GPR scanners, GPS and RD series equipment
- Good knowledge of PAS128 and its standards
- Working on Railway projects
- Laser scanning
- PTS accreditation
- Basic knowledge of N4CE
- Level 3/4/5 QCF Certificate in Utility Mapping and Surveying
- Holder of CSCS accreditation
- Permit To Dig experience
